Laura Poitras’ All the Beauty and the Bloodshed Wins Golden Lion in Venice

All the Beauty and the Bloodshed, Laura Poitras’ 2022 film chronicling the life and work of photographer Nan Goldin, has taken home the Golden Lion for best film at the 79th Venice International Film Festival.

Centring on Goldin’s protests against the Sackler family and their attempts to cover up their role in engineering the American opioid epidemic with handsome donations to art institutions, the film proves beyond a shadow of a doubt that “documentary is cinema” (Poitras).
